How to uninstall or remove cdcover software package from Debian 7 (Wheezy)

You can uninstall or removes an installed cdcover package itself from Debian 7 (Wheezy) through the terminal,

$ sudo apt-get remove cdcover 

Uninstall cdcover including dependent package

If you would like to remove cdcover and it's dependent packages which are no longer needed from Ubuntu,

$ sudo apt-get remove --auto-remove cdcover 
Use Purging cdcover

If you use with purge options to cdcover package all the configuration and dependent packages will be removed.

$ sudo apt-get purge cdcover 

If you use purge options along with auto remove, will be removed everything regarding the package, It's really useful when you want to reinstall again.

$ sudo apt-get purge --auto-remove cdcover
